Understanding Washer Head Self-Drilling Screws A Comprehensive Guide


In the realm of fasteners, screws are among the most widely utilized components, integral to construction, manufacturing, and DIY projects. Among the various types of screws available, washer head self-drilling screws stand out for their unique design and functionality. This article aims to provide an in-depth look at these screws, their features, applications, and benefits.


What are Washer Head Self-Drilling Screws?


Washer head self-drilling screws are specifically designed fasteners that come equipped with a built-in washer at the head. This washer helps distribute the load over a larger surface area when the screw is inserted, minimizing the risk of damaging the material and providing enhanced stability. The self-drilling feature allows these screws to create their own hole as they are driven into the material, eliminating the need for pre-drilling.


The self-drilling capability is attributed to the unique pointed tip of the screw, which typically resembles a drill bit. This design allows for easy penetration into hard materials including metal, wood, and even concrete, making these screws a versatile choice for various fastening tasks.


Key Features


1. Integrated Washer The washer provides a larger bearing surface, which helps to prevent pull-through and ensures a tighter grip. This is particularly important in applications where the screw must hold secure under tension or vibration.


2. Self-Drilling Point The drill bit tip enables users to install screws quickly and efficiently without pre-drilling, saving time and effort. This feature is particularly advantageous in industrial and construction environments where efficiency is paramount.


3. Corrosion Resistance Many washer head self-drilling screws are treated with coatings such as galvanization or other corrosion-resistant materials. This makes them suitable for both indoor and outdoor applications, especially in environments exposed to moisture.


4. Variety of Sizes and Materials These screws are available in a wide range of sizes, materials, and finishes, allowing users to select the most appropriate type for their specific project needs. Common materials include stainless steel, carbon steel, and various alloys, each offering different levels of strength and corrosion resistance.

Washer head self-drilling screws are highly versatile and can be used in numerous applications, including


- Construction These screws are frequently used in steel frame construction, roofing, and siding installations, where their ability to penetrate metal without pre-drilling is invaluable. - Automotive Industry They are often used to attach components in vehicles, providing strong and reliable fastening under conditions of vibration and stress.


- Home Improvement DIY enthusiasts can benefit from these screws in projects such as building furniture, mounting fixtures, or repairing structures.


- Electronics In the manufacturing of electronic devices, self-drilling screws offer efficiency and reliability, ensuring that components are securely attached without the need for extra tools.


Advantages


1. Efficiency The ability to drill and fasten in one step saves time, making these screws ideal for fast-paced work environments.


2. Reduced Labor Cost By eliminating the need for pre-drilling, workers can complete tasks faster, translating to reduced labor costs and increased productivity.


3. Versatility Their capability to work with various materials makes them suitable for a wide array of projects, simplifying inventory and reducing the need for different types of fasteners.


4. Strong Hold The combination of the washer and the self-drilling action creates a strong and secure connection, essential for ensuring the longevity of structures and assemblies.
